Chairman of Que Phong District People's Committee requested to construct Hanh Dich road on schedule
On March 5, Mr. Cao Minh Tu - Deputy Secretary of the District Party Committee, Chairman of the People's Committee of Que Phong district inspected the project to upgrade the road from the center of Hanh Dich commune to Long Tien village, Hanh Dich commune.
The Hanh Dich - Long Tien traffic route is a vital route connecting National Highway 48 to the center of Hanh Dich commune, Sao Va Hydropower Plant, Muong Dan ancient Thai village, 7-storey waterfall tourist area and the primeval sa mu forest in Pu Hoat Nature Reserve, connecting with the border patrol route.
The investment in upgrading the road will create conditions and motivation to promote all aspects of socio-economic development, hunger eradication and poverty reduction in a sustainable manner; protect national defense and security in border areas as well as serve the work of planting, caring for and protecting forests in the district.

However, as reported, due to land clearance problems,The Hanh Dich Road Upgrade Project (Que Phong) is behind schedule.
Through actual inspection, the project is facing problems such as: The road is located in the forest of Pu Hoat Nature Reserve, there are 32 electric poles and local forests, there is a lack of land for filling but coordination procedures have not been completed. The households along the road have to lower the road level, so some houses are too low, some are too high.

After inspection, Mr. Cao Minh Tu - Deputy Secretary of the District Party Committee, Chairman of the People's Committee of Que Phong district requested the contractor to add signs and some other contents. The Project Management Board closely worked with the contractor to mobilize machinery, human resources, and construction materials to speed up the progress of completing the project on schedule; urgently approved compensation for people's property.
The Chairman of the District People's Committee requested that by March 15, there must be a plan to relocate the electric poles and by March 30, the electric poles still stuck in this project must be relocated. Regarding the protective forest, after this inspection, the Project Management Board is required to coordinate with the forest rangers and the Pu Hoat Forest Management Board to submit to the Department of Agriculture and Environment for resolution.
The project to upgrade the road from the center of Hanh Dich commune to Long Tien village, Hanh Dich commune (Que Phong) is invested from the capital of the National Target Program on Sustainable Poverty Reduction for the period 2021 - 2025, with a total investment of more than 49 billion VND. The scale of the mountainous grade V road is 6.5m wide; the asphalt concrete road surface is 3.5m wide, with a longitudinal ditch system; the route length is approximately 5km.
